Rochester makes its first visit to the Golden State since 2009.

The Rochester Knighthawks will continue their season-high 3-game road swing on Saturday, Jan. 12 when they play the San Diego Seals for the first time in franchise history. The contest at Pechanga Arena San Diego is a 10 pm EST start. Rochester will play its first game in California since it traveled to play the San Jose Stealth on Jan. 18, 2009.

Scouting the Knighthawks: Rochester owns a 1-1 record and sits in a fourth-place tie with the New England Black Wolves in the East Division. On Saturday, the Knighthawks played their first of three games against the rival Buffalo Bandits. In the I-90 showdown, the first half was a goaltending duel between former teammates Angus Goodleaf of Rochester and Matt Vinc of Buffalo. The Bandits held a slim 5-2 lead after the first two quarters but pulled away in the second half with an eight-goal effort to knock off Rochester 13-4. Offensively, the Knighthawks were led by single goals from Darryl Robertson, Cory Vitarelli, Kyle Jackson, and Cody Jamieson. Meanwhile, Goodleaf made 32 saves in his second start of the season.

Scouting the Seals: San Diego carries a 1-2 record into this weekend’s contest after dropping a 16-12 decision to Saskatchewan on Jan. 5. Austin Staats, who was the first overall pick, leads all NLL rookies in goals (nine), assists (eight) and points (17). He is also tied for eighth in the league in points. Kyle Buchanan (14 points) and Dan Dawson (12) are second and third on the team in points, respectively. The Seals are tied for the league lead in power-play efficiency, scoring on eight of their 12 chances.
